Noun
retcher (plural retchers)
- One who retches.
- 1988, Jack Edgar Manning, General Dental Practice: A Handbook of Primary Dental Care, page 4-1:
- Some retchers are extremely apprehensive as, in addition to their normal fears, they anticipate that they will retch or be sick and 'disgrace' themselves.
